摘要
The dimerization of alpha-methylstyrene (AMS) 1 over highly dispersed strongly acidic ion exchange resins based on Nafion((R)) and entrapped in a porous silica matrix has been investigated in the continuous liquid phase. Over these new catalysts the dimerization rate is independent of the choice of solvent, which highlights the increased accessibility of the acid sites. Depending upon the reaction conditions different dimerization products are obtained. Complete conversion is achieved even at very high space velocities.
